Paul McCartney (born James Paul McCartney, June 18, 1942, in Liverpool England) rose to fame in the 1950s and '60s as a member of The Beatles, with whom he played bass and acted as a co-lead vocalist and songwriter alongside John Lennon. After the Beatles broke up in 1970, McCartney released his first solo album, "McCartney." The following year, he released "Rams" with his wife. That year, he also formed the band Paul McCartney and Wings, performing as bassist and vocalist with Linda on keyboards, Denny Seiwell on drums, and Denny Leine on guitar. While Wings disbanded in 1981, McCartney continued on as a solo artist, releasing his 18th album "McCartney III" in 2020. Including his work with Wings, it was his eighth album to reach the top spot on the UK Official Albums Chart.
